This work presents the accelerated erosion predisposition chart elaborated for Piracicaba region, at the 1:100,000 scale, in São Paulo state, Brazil. The region was divided into 1O classes based on a group of attributes that were treated according to theirs importances for the erosive processes (rills and gullies). The attributes were analyzed by ranking of the levels of values or types found in the region. The vegetation and antropogenic activities were not considered in this analysis. The northwest part of the Piracicaba region (São Pedro Sheet) was selected to developed a detailed study, at a scale 1:50,000, for assessment of the accelerated erosion predisposition chart. Toe assessment was based on information collectcd by photointerpretation and field works. Toe results permitted to conclude that accelerated erosion predisposition chart had good agreement with the data collected for the São Pedro area. Toe methodology used to elaborate the chart are being applied in others regions of Brazil.
